Maritime Safety Training: Guaranteeing Secure Activities at the Sea
Comprehensive maritime safety instruction are essential for maintaining a superior standard of operational safety internationally. These programs prepare maritime personnel with the necessary understanding and skills to effectively deal with emergencies and prevent failures. Curriculum often includes topics such as firefighting , ship stability, first aid , and waste management, ultimately decreasing the likelihood of critical injuries and protecting the ocean .

Building Resilience : Mastering Dock Protection and Danger Reduction
Effective port activity demand a proactive port risk management approach to safety and hazard minimization. Establishing robust frameworks for detecting potential perils is vital . This involves periodic inspections of infrastructure , staff instruction , and the development of emergency response protocols . Furthermore, cultivating a mindset of caution among all employees is key to building a truly resilient and secure harbor environment .
